html5手機(jī)版相冊的簡單介紹
lt!DOCTYPE html lthtml lthead ltmeta charset=quotutf8quot lttitleweb RTC 測試lttitle ltstyle booth width400pxbackground#cccborder 10px solid #dddmargin 0 auto ltstyle lthead ltbody;1未連接網(wǎng)絡(luò)或網(wǎng)絡(luò)延遲問題導(dǎo)致2手機(jī)相冊軟件版本過低功能不完善,沒有html設(shè)置功能3圖片格式不正確,無法編輯;html5的簡稱,現(xiàn)在多用于微信上面發(fā)的那種微場景,那種微場景就叫H5,就是那種打開之后有畫面,有音樂,有動(dòng)畫的東西,制作這類H5作品的平臺(tái)很多,其中,兔展免費(fèi)H5創(chuàng)作平臺(tái)就很棒HTML標(biāo)準(zhǔn)自1999年12月發(fā)布的HTML401后,后;降低開發(fā)和維護(hù)成本使頁面更小,減少用戶不必要的開銷性能更好,功耗更低7CSS3視覺設(shè)計(jì)師的輔助利器支持CSS3支持字體嵌入布局和最令人印象深刻的動(dòng)畫功能8HTML5調(diào)用相機(jī)相冊和通訊錄的功能。
你給的網(wǎng)頁用的是 ltinput accept=quotimage*quot type=quotfilequot,在IOS端點(diǎn)擊時(shí)會(huì)提示選擇圖片或相機(jī),安卓端要看瀏覽器對(duì)這兩個(gè)屬性的優(yōu)化,部分瀏覽器會(huì)直接跳轉(zhuǎn)到資源管理器,優(yōu)化做得好的可以直接提示選擇相冊或相機(jī)移動(dòng);ltinput type=quotfilequot accept=quotvideo*capture=camcorderquotltinput type=quotfilequot accept=quotaudio*capture=microphonequot之前做過微信的一些項(xiàng)目,在ios上使用這個(gè)file域是可以實(shí)現(xiàn)拍照和選擇相冊的 但是由于安卓機(jī)的;方法documentaddEventListenerquotdevicereadyquot, onDeviceReady, falsefunction onDeviceReady pictureSource = destinationType = 相冊 function fromCame;html5 可以 要從Canvas獲取圖片數(shù)據(jù),其核心思路是用canvas的toDataURL將Canvas的數(shù)據(jù)轉(zhuǎn)換為base64位編碼的PNG圖像 var imgData=canvastoDataURL“imagepng”imgData格式如下”dataimagepngbase64,xxxxx“真正圖像。
1實(shí)現(xiàn)頭的方法代碼2編寫CSS樣式的方法代碼3html上傳代碼4JS處理方法代碼5測試結(jié)果如下注意事項(xiàng)JavaScript是一種網(wǎng)絡(luò)腳本語言,在web應(yīng)用開發(fā)中得到了廣泛的應(yīng)用,它經(jīng)常被用來為網(wǎng)頁添加各種動(dòng)態(tài)功能;camerahtml 這是html5官方文檔地址,里面有關(guān)于h5或js調(diào)用攝像頭的全部方法;accept=quotimage*capture=cameraquot直接調(diào)用相機(jī)ltinputtype=quotfilequotaccept=quotimage*quot調(diào)用相機(jī)圖片或者相冊還是要根據(jù)手機(jī)的類型來說,有些手機(jī)只能調(diào)相機(jī),有些手機(jī)只能調(diào)相冊,或者兩者都行以上,希望能幫助到你。
1實(shí)現(xiàn)頭部的方法代碼2編寫css樣式的方法代碼3html上傳代碼4js處理的方法代碼5測試效果如下注意事項(xiàng)JavaScript是一種屬于網(wǎng)絡(luò)的腳本語言,已經(jīng)被廣泛用于Web應(yīng)用開發(fā),常用來為網(wǎng)頁添加各式各樣的動(dòng)態(tài)功能。
想實(shí)現(xiàn)手機(jī)掃描二維碼功能首先實(shí)現(xiàn)在瀏覽器中調(diào)用手機(jī)攝像頭,實(shí)現(xiàn)拍照功能并且把拍下的照片顯示在頁面并上傳到服務(wù)器上,然后再在服務(wù)器端進(jìn)行分析首先實(shí)現(xiàn)在瀏覽器中調(diào)用攝像頭,當(dāng)然用現(xiàn)在火的不行的html5,html5中的lt;1獲取視頻流 添加一個(gè)HTML5的Video標(biāo)簽,并將從攝像頭獲得視頻作為這個(gè)標(biāo)簽的輸入來源 var video = documentgetElementByIdx_x_xquotvideoquotnavigatorgetUserMediavideotrue, function stream videosrc =。
1 視頻流 HTML5 的 The Media Capture媒體捕捉 API 提供了對(duì)攝像頭的可編程訪問,用戶可以直接用 getUserMedia請注意目前僅Chrome和Opera支持獲得攝像頭提供的視頻流我們需要做的是添加一個(gè)HTML5 的 Video 標(biāo)簽。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請注明出處。